80.66.37.253 IP Address Summary

IP Address Location Information for 80.66.37.253
City: Linz
State: Oberosterreich
Country: Austria
Postal Code: 4030
Time Zone: +01:00
Host Info for 80.66.37.253
ASN Information for 80.66.37.253